import * as t from '@babel/types';
import { Opts } from 'jsesc';
import { EncodedSourceMap, DecodedSourceMap, Mapping } from '@jridgewell/gen-mapping';
interface GeneratorOptions {
/**
* Optional string to add as a block comment at the start of the output file.
*/
auxiliaryCommentBefore?: string;
/**
* Optional string to add as a block comment at the end of the output file.
*/
auxiliaryCommentAfter?: string;
/**
* Function that takes a comment (as a string) and returns true if the comment should be included in the output.
* By default, comments are included if `opts.comments` is `true` or if `opts.minified` is `false` and the comment
* contains `@preserve` or `@license`.
*/
shouldPrintComment?(comment: string): boolean;
/**
* Preserve the input code format while printing the transformed code.
* This is experimental, and may have breaking changes in future
* patch releases. It will be removed in a future minor release,
* when it will graduate to stable.
*/
experimental_preserveFormat?: boolean;
/**
* Attempt to use the same line numbers in the output code as in the source code (helps preserve stack traces).
* Defaults to `false`.
*/
retainLines?: boolean;
/**
* Retain parens around function expressions (could be used to change engine parsing behavior)
* Defaults to `false`.
*/
retainFunctionParens?: boolean;
/**
* Should comments be included in output? Defaults to `true`.
*/
comments?: boolean;
/**
* Set to true to avoid adding whitespace for formatting. Defaults to the value of `opts.minified`.
*/
compact?: boolean | "auto";
/**
* Should the output be minified. Defaults to `false`.
*/
minified?: boolean;
/**
* Set to true to reduce whitespace (but not as much as opts.compact). Defaults to `false`.
*/
concise?: boolean;
/**
* Used in warning messages
*/
filename?: string;
/**
* Enable generating source maps. Defaults to `false`.
*/
sourceMaps?: boolean;
inputSourceMap?: any;
/**
* A root for all relative URLs in the source map.
*/
sourceRoot?: string;
/**
* The filename for the source code (i.e. the code in the `code` argument).
* This will only be used if `code` is a string.
*/
sourceFileName?: string;
/**
* Options for outputting jsesc representation.
*/
jsescOption?: Opts;
/**
* For use with the Hack-style pipe operator.
* Changes what token is used for pipe bodies topic references.
*/
topicToken?: "%" | "#" | "@@" | "^^" | "^";
}
interface GeneratorResult {
code: string;
map: EncodedSourceMap | null;
decodedMap: DecodedSourceMap | undefined;
rawMappings: Mapping[] | undefined;
}
/**
* Turns an AST into code, maintaining sourcemaps, user preferences, and valid output.
* @param ast - the abstract syntax tree from which to generate output code.
* @param opts - used for specifying options for code generation.
* @param code - the original source code, used for source maps.
* @returns - an object containing the output code and source map.
*/
declare function generate(ast: t.Node, opts?: GeneratorOptions, code?: string | Record<string, string>): GeneratorResult;
export { type GeneratorOptions, type GeneratorResult, generate as default, generate };

var _isDigit = function isDigit(code) {
return code >= 48 && code <= 57;
};
const forbiddenNumericSeparatorSiblings = {
decBinOct: new Set([46, 66, 69, 79, 95, 98, 101, 111]),
hex: new Set([46, 88, 95, 120])
};
const isAllowedNumericSeparatorSibling = {
bin: ch => ch === 48 || ch === 49,
oct: ch => ch >= 48 && ch <= 55,
dec: ch => ch >= 48 && ch <= 57,
hex: ch => ch >= 48 && ch <= 57 || ch >= 65 && ch <= 70 || ch >= 97 && ch <= 102
};
function readStringContents(type, input, pos, lineStart, curLine, errors) {
const initialPos = pos;
const initialLineStart = lineStart;
const initialCurLine = curLine;
let out = "";
let firstInvalidLoc = null;
let chunkStart = pos;
const {
length
} = input;
for (;;) {
if (pos >= length) {
errors.unterminated(initialPos, initialLineStart, initialCurLine);
out += input.slice(chunkStart, pos);
break;
}
const ch = input.charCodeAt(pos);
if (isStringEnd(type, ch, input, pos)) {
out += input.slice(chunkStart, pos);
break;
}
if (ch === 92) {
out += input.slice(chunkStart, pos);
const res = readEscapedChar(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, type === "template", errors);
if (res.ch === null && !firstInvalidLoc) {
firstInvalidLoc = {
pos,
lineStart,
curLine
};
} else {
out += res.ch;
}
({
pos,
lineStart,
curLine
} = res);
chunkStart = pos;
} else if (ch === 8232 || ch === 8233) {
++pos;
++curLine;
lineStart = pos;
} else if (ch === 10 || ch === 13) {
if (type === "template") {
out += input.slice(chunkStart, pos) + "\n";
++pos;
if (ch === 13 && input.charCodeAt(pos) === 10) {
++pos;
}
++curLine;
chunkStart = lineStart = pos;
} else {
errors.unterminated(initialPos, initialLineStart, initialCurLine);
}
} else {
++pos;
}
}
return {
pos,
str: out,
firstInvalidLoc,
lineStart,
curLine
};
}
function isStringEnd(type, ch, input, pos) {
if (type === "template") {
return ch === 96 || ch === 36 && input.charCodeAt(pos + 1) === 123;
}
return ch === (type === "double" ? 34 : 39);
}
function readEscapedChar(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, inTemplate, errors) {
const throwOnInvalid = !inTemplate;
pos++;
const res = ch => ({
pos,
ch,
lineStart,
curLine
});
const ch = input.charCodeAt(pos++);
switch (ch) {
case 110:
return res("\n");
case 114:
return res("\r");
case 120:
{
let code;
({
code,
pos
} = readHexChar(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, 2, false, throwOnInvalid, errors));
return res(code === null ? null : String.fromCharCode(code));
}
case 117:
{
let code;
({
code,
pos
} = readCodePoint(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, throwOnInvalid, errors));
return res(code === null ? null : String.fromCodePoint(code));
}
case 116:
return res("\t");
case 98:
return res("\b");
case 118:
return res("\u000b");
case 102:
return res("\f");
case 13:
if (input.charCodeAt(pos) === 10) {
++pos;
}
case 10:
lineStart = pos;
++curLine;
case 8232:
case 8233:
return res("");
case 56:
case 57:
if (inTemplate) {
return res(null);
} else {
errors.strictNumericEscape(pos - 1, lineStart, curLine);
}
default:
if (ch >= 48 && ch <= 55) {
const startPos = pos - 1;
const match = /^[0-7]+/.exec(input.slice(startPos, pos + 2));
let octalStr = match[0];
let octal = parseInt(octalStr, 8);
if (octal > 255) {
octalStr = octalStr.slice(0, -1);
octal = parseInt(octalStr, 8);
}
pos += octalStr.length - 1;
const next = input.charCodeAt(pos);
if (octalStr !== "0" || next === 56 || next === 57) {
if (inTemplate) {
return res(null);
} else {
errors.strictNumericEscape(startPos, lineStart, curLine);
}
}
return res(String.fromCharCode(octal));
}
return res(String.fromCharCode(ch));
}
}
function readHexChar(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, len, forceLen, throwOnInvalid, errors) {
const initialPos = pos;
let n;
({
n,
pos
} = readInt(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, 16, len, forceLen, false, errors, !throwOnInvalid));
if (n === null) {
if (throwOnInvalid) {
errors.invalidEscapeSequence(initialPos, lineStart, curLine);
} else {
pos = initialPos - 1;
}
}
return {
code: n,
pos
};
}
function readInt(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, radix, len, forceLen, allowNumSeparator, errors, bailOnError) {
const start = pos;
const forbiddenSiblings = radix === 16 ? forbiddenNumericSeparatorSiblings.hex : forbiddenNumericSeparatorSiblings.decBinOct;
const isAllowedSibling = radix === 16 ? isAllowedNumericSeparatorSibling.hex : radix === 10 ? isAllowedNumericSeparatorSibling.dec : radix === 8 ? isAllowedNumericSeparatorSibling.oct : isAllowedNumericSeparatorSibling.bin;
let invalid = false;
let total = 0;
for (let i = 0, e = len == null ? Infinity : len; i < e; ++i) {
const code = input.charCodeAt(pos);
let val;
if (code === 95 && allowNumSeparator !== "bail") {
const prev = input.charCodeAt(pos - 1);
const next = input.charCodeAt(pos + 1);
if (!allowNumSeparator) {
if (bailOnError) return {
n: null,
pos
};
errors.numericSeparatorInEscapeSequence(pos, lineStart, curLine);
} else if (Number.isNaN(next) || !isAllowedSibling(next) || forbiddenSiblings.has(prev) || forbiddenSiblings.has(next)) {
if (bailOnError) return {
n: null,
pos
};
errors.unexpectedNumericSeparator(pos, lineStart, curLine);
}
++pos;
continue;
}
if (code >= 97) {
val = code - 97 + 10;
} else if (code >= 65) {
val = code - 65 + 10;
} else if (_isDigit(code)) {
val = code - 48;
} else {
val = Infinity;
}
if (val >= radix) {
if (val <= 9 && bailOnError) {
return {
n: null,
pos
};
} else if (val <= 9 && errors.invalidDigit(pos, lineStart, curLine, radix)) {
val = 0;
} else if (forceLen) {
val = 0;
invalid = true;
} else {
break;
}
}
++pos;
total = total * radix + val;
}
if (pos === start || len != null && pos - start !== len || invalid) {
return {
n: null,
pos
};
}
return {
n: total,
pos
};
}
function readCodePoint(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, throwOnInvalid, errors) {
const ch = input.charCodeAt(pos);
let code;
if (ch === 123) {
++pos;
({
code,
pos
} = readHexChar(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, input.indexOf("}", pos) - pos, true, throwOnInvalid, errors));
++pos;
if (code !== null && code > 0x10ffff) {
if (throwOnInvalid) {
errors.invalidCodePoint(pos, lineStart, curLine);
} else {
return {
code: null,
pos
};
}
}
} else {
({
code,
pos
} = readHexChar(input, pos, lineStart, curLine, 4, false, throwOnInvalid, errors));
}
return {
code,
pos
};
}
export { readCodePoint, readInt, readStringContents };

type Plugin = PluginConfig;
type SourceType = "script" | "commonjs" | "module" | "unambiguous";
interface Options {
/**
* By default, import and export declarations can only appear at a program's top level.
* Setting this option to true allows them anywhere where a statement is allowed.
*/
allowImportExportEverywhere?: boolean;
/**
* By default, await use is not allowed outside of an async function.
* Set this to true to accept such code.
*/
allowAwaitOutsideFunction?: boolean;
/**
* By default, a return statement at the top level raises an error.
* Set this to true to accept such code.
*/
allowReturnOutsideFunction?: boolean;
/**
* By default, new.target use is not allowed outside of a function or class.
* Set this to true to accept such code.
*/
allowNewTargetOutsideFunction?: boolean;
/**
* By default, super calls are not allowed outside of a method.
* Set this to true to accept such code.
*/
allowSuperOutsideMethod?: boolean;
/**
* By default, exported identifiers must refer to a declared variable.
* Set this to true to allow export statements to reference undeclared variables.
*/
allowUndeclaredExports?: boolean;
/**
* By default, yield use is not allowed outside of a generator function.
* Set this to true to accept such code.
*/
allowYieldOutsideFunction?: boolean;
/**
* By default, Babel parser JavaScript code according to Annex B syntax.
* Set this to `false` to disable such behavior.
*/
annexB?: boolean;
/**
* By default, Babel attaches comments to adjacent AST nodes.
* When this option is set to false, comments are not attached.
* It can provide up to 30% performance improvement when the input code has many comments.
* @babel/eslint-parser will set it for you.
* It is not recommended to use attachComment: false with Babel transform,
* as doing so removes all the comments in output code, and renders annotations such as
* /* istanbul ignore next *\/ nonfunctional.
*/
attachComment?: boolean;
/**
* By default, Babel always throws an error when it finds some invalid code.
* When this option is set to true, it will store the parsing error and
* try to continue parsing the invalid input file.
*/
errorRecovery?: boolean;
/**
* Indicate the mode the code should be parsed in.
* Can be one of "script", "commonjs", "module", or "unambiguous". Defaults to "script".
* "unambiguous" will make @babel/parser attempt to guess, based on the presence
* of ES6 import or export statements.
* Files with ES6 imports and exports are considered "module" and are otherwise "script".
*
* Use "commonjs" to parse code that is intended to be run in a CommonJS environment such as Node.js.
*/
sourceType?: SourceType;
/**
* Correlate output AST nodes with their source filename.
* Useful when generating code and source maps from the ASTs of multiple input files.
*/
sourceFilename?: string;
/**
* By default, all source indexes start from 0.
* You can provide a start index to alternatively start with.
* Useful for integration with other source tools.
*/
startIndex?: number;
/**
* By default, the first line of code parsed is treated as line 1.
* You can provide a line number to alternatively start with.
* Useful for integration with other source tools.
*/
startLine?: number;
/**
* By default, the parsed code is treated as if it starts from line 1, column 0.
* You can provide a column number to alternatively start with.
* Useful for integration with other source tools.
*/
startColumn?: number;
/**
* Array containing the plugins that you want to enable.
*/
plugins?: Plugin[];
/**
* Should the parser work in strict mode.
* Defaults to true if sourceType === 'module'. Otherwise, false.
*/
strictMode?: boolean;
/**
* Adds a ranges property to each node: [node.start, node.end]
*/
ranges?: boolean;
/**
* Adds a locations property to each node: [node.loc]
*/
locations?: boolean;
/**
* Adds all parsed tokens to a tokens property on the File node.
*/
tokens?: boolean;
/**
* By default, the parser adds information about parentheses by setting
* `extra.parenthesized` to `true` as needed.
* When this option is `true` the parser creates `ParenthesizedExpression`
* AST nodes instead of using the `extra` property.
*/
createParenthesizedExpressions?: boolean;
/**
* By default, the parser parses import expressions as an `ImportExpression` node.
* Set this to false to parse it as `CallExpression(Import, [Identifier(foo)])`.
*/
createImportExpressions?: boolean;
}
type ParserOptions = Partial<Options>;
type ParseResult<Result extends File | Expression = File> = Result & {
comments: File["comments"];
errors: ParseError[];
tokens?: File["tokens"];
};
/**
* Parse the provided code as an entire ECMAScript program.
*/
declare function parse(
input: string,
options?: ParserOptions
): ParseResult<File>;
declare function parseExpression(
input: string,
options?: ParserOptions
): ParseResult<Expression>;
